The amount of storage in a capacitor is determined by a property called capacitance, which you will learn more about a bit later in this section. It consists of at least two electrical conductors separated by a distance. Capacitors store energy in the form of an electric field. A capacitor is made of two conducting sheets (called plates) separated by an insulating material (called the dielectric). It consists of two identical sheets of conducting material (called plates), arranged such. A capacitor consists of two conducting surfaces separated by a small gap. A capacitor is a device used to store electrical charge and electrical energy. At its most simple, a capacitor can be little. The plates will hold equal and opposite charges when there is a potential. They are used to store separated electric charges and are common.
